VKURSI API recognized as the best solution for digital transformation of banks according to Banker Awards 2025

On October 1, the Parkovy Exhibition and Convention Center hosted the Banker Awards 2025 ceremony, an annual award presented by Banker magazine. VKURSI API received an award in the category “Best API for Digital Transformation of Banks.”

VKURSI API is the largest set of API methods on the market for working with data from state registries for the purpose of regulatory compliance, digitization, automation, and comprehensive digital transformation of banking processes, products, and services. Today, VKURSI provides access to over 200 API methods for working with data and documents from state registries, which allow for the automation of regulated banking processes: from onboarding and AML to sanctions screening, credit risk assessment, and remote account opening for legal entities, remote identification, and verification of the powers of legal entity representatives.

A unique advantage of VKURSI API is the ability to obtain legally significant documents directly from state registries. These include extracts from the USR, founding documents (charters), ownership structure, certificates and extracts from the DRRP and DRORM with a qualified electronic signature from DP “NAIS”, the technical administrator of the Ministry of Justice's registries, which contains a date and time stamp.

“Using the capabilities of VKURSI API allows banks and financial companies to significantly reduce the time spent on counterparty verification and ensure the transparency of regulated processes, thereby improving the customer experience,” said Andriy Hryshchuk, founder of the company and co-founder of the VKURSI big data platform for counterparty verification, during his speech.

VKURSI's clients include FUIB, PRAVEX BANK, Alliance Bank, ORANTA insurance company, and other recognized financial institutions and groups of companies in the market. Today, VKURSI's portfolio includes more than 50 projects completed for financial institutions, which have already achieved a clear business effect. In particular, thanks to cooperation with VKURSI, taking into account all regulatory requirements:

FUIB opens accounts for legal entities completely remotely, 68% of which are approved without financial monitoring comments, and 72% of clients re-identify automatically.

PRAVEX BANK has reduced the time required to prepare documents by 95% thanks to the Easy Pravex service. 25% of the bank's new customers open accounts through the Easy Pravex platform, and more than 50% of customers use online data updates every month.

Alliance Bank opens 92% of individual accounts automatically without any issues, and 95% of individual customers are also automatically granted loans.

Winning the Banker Awards 2025 highlights VKURSI's growing role as one of the key technology partners for banks in the field of digital transformation with the aim of meeting regulatory requirements and improving customer experience.

For reference: VKURSI is a big data platform for counterparty verification. Official provider of access to state registries. Resident of Diia.City. The platform under the VKURSI brand is developed by the Web Dream Technologies group of companies. The company was registered in 2017 and has been continuously improving its products and solutions for counterparty verification with a focus on the needs of financial institutions for over 8 years.
